“Small World” doesn’t begin to describe…
I decided that I didn’t have enough on my plate in preparation for Kenya…my reading load, my website, my meetings, my writings, my immunizations, my travel plans, my non-profit…still left me with seven hours of peaceful slumber each night. I knew I could do more. So I did what any self-respecting, over-ambitious perfectionist would do in a similar circumstance: I began to study Swahili.
As with all Laura Lee-related pursuits, there is a story behind the Swahili lessons. I did a Google search, “Swahili lessons Atlanta.” I found a post, I emailed the teacher and briefly described my project. In his response, I noticed that his middle name was “Murithi,” also the name of The General’s youngest son. I thought it likely he was from the same tribe, the Meru tribe.
I responded many days later, saying that I was interested in meeting with him and sent him a link to this website. Two hours later, I received the following email (they call me “Nkirote”):
Nkirote;
I am happy to hear from you after some time. I am even happier to learn you got a name from my community- I am born and raised on the eastern slopes of Mt. Kenya. More so I visited your website and apparently I know the “General”. Mr Nkungi is a great friend of my dad and he stayed with us here in Atlanta when he last visited the US. I can assure you that he will be a great source of historical information. I will send you some pictures I took with him.
My dad is currently in Kenya and if you ever needed any help that end; he can be of help. Similarly, my wife is a college tutor and would assist as necessary.
There seems to be a cosmic force pushing me to do this work (“pushing” is not the right word…perhaps “gently nudging,” is better, which I joyfully absorb). A lot of people will say they don’t believe in coincidences. I’ve always rolled my eyes and thought, “Sure, right, it’s all part of ‘the plan.’ Aren’t you late to yoga class, weirdo?” But I think I’m starting to eat my words (how intellectual they taste!). And I just went to a yoga class yesterday. My world is really changing…
